Where Do Most Gyms Get Their Equipment?
The sourcing strategy for a gym depends largely on its scale and operational expertise. Major chains and corporate facilities often engage directly with a GYM Manufacturer. This direct-to-factory model allows for large-volume purchases, custom engineering, and private-label branding, ensuring consistency across all locations. It demands significant procurement resources and logistical capability.
However, the majority of independent facilities—including the fast-growing boutique Fitness Studio sector—source through specialized distributors. This is the most efficient and common route. Distributors act as consolidated procurement partners, offering a curated selection of gym equipment from multiple manufacturers under one service umbrella. They provide critical localized support, from space planning and financing to installation and maintenance, making the process manageable for individual business owners.
What is a Fitness Equipment Distributor?
A fitness equipment distributor is the vital link that connects manufacturing powerhouses with the daily needs of a GYM CLUB. They are not the original manufacturer but are expert curators and service providers. Their primary role is to select reliable GYM Manufacturer partners, stock or facilitate the delivery of their products, and provide an integrated service package to the end client. For a gym owner, a trusted distributor simplifies everything: they handle complex international logistics, offer warranties, and maintain a local network of technicians. Partnering with a reputable distributor transforms a capital-intensive, technically complex purchase into a streamlined, turnkey solution.
What Are the Two Most Important Considerations When Selecting a Fitness Facility?
Amidst considerations of design and technology, two non-negotiable pillars determine the success of your investment:
True Commercial-Grade Construction: The defining feature of professional fitness equipment is its engineering for relentless, multi-user operation. This means frames built from high-grade steel, bearings and motors rated for thousands of hours of use, and upholstery that resists abrasion and chemical cleaners. This construction is the bedrock of user safety and operational durability, directly reducing liability risk and repair costs.
Total Lifetime Value vs. Initial Cost: The most critical financial analysis looks beyond the price tag. “Lifetime Value” accounts for the expected product lifespan, maintenance costs, part availability, and energy efficiency. Premium equipment from a proven GYM Manufacturer often presents a superior lifetime value, boasting a longer service life with fewer disruptions, thereby safeguarding your operational continuity and brand reputation.
What Brand Do Most Gyms Use?
The commercial fitness industry has long-standing leaders such as Life Fitness, Technogym, and Precor. These brands are ubiquitous in health clubs and hotels worldwide, having established trust through decades of performance and extensive service networks. Their prevalence is a testament to their reliability. However, an insightful trend sees sophisticated buyers looking beyond the consumer brand to evaluate the core GYM Manufacturer. Understanding the factory’s quality control systems, engineering capabilities, and direct support ethos is becoming as important as the final brand name. The manufacturer is the true source of a product’s integrity and longevity.
